A Journey to the Ruins of Pompeii

Pompeii is an ancient Roman city, located near Naples in Italy, at the foot of volcano Mt. Vesuvius dating back to 8th century BC. It is most known for its demise by the eruption of Mt. Vesuvius in 79 AD. Currently a UNESCO World Heritage Site, it was once a city of 11,000 before the eruption. Serious excavations of the city started in the 1920s and work is ongoing for preserving the site.

Why Jordan and Petra should be on your Travel List

If you find yourself in the Middle East for any reason, make your way to Petra (and Jordan in general). Jordan provides excellent natural landscapes such as Wadi Rum Desert and the Dead Sea as well as ancient civilization ruins (at Petra). The Sig, Treasury, and Monastery are the most well known landmarks of the old city of Petra.
